Overview

PeakFinder is a comprehensive mountain exploration application that allows users to discover and identify mountains and peaks worldwide through an innovative 360-degree panorama display. The app stands out with its offline functionality making it accessible anytime anywhere without internet dependency. Whether you are a professional mountaineer or a casual hiker PeakFinder provides valuable information about over one million peaks from Mount Everest to local hills. The app's unique telescope feature enables users to zoom in on less prominent peaks while the 'Show me' function helps identify visible peaks. With additional features like GPS integration peak directory selection and landscape rendering within a 300km range the app offers an immersive experience. Users can also mark favorite locations track solar and lunar movements and enjoy a clutter-free interface free of advertisements or recurring costs. Features

PeakFinder is packed with useful features designed to enhance the mountain exploration experience. Here are five notable highlights 1. Offline Functionality - The app works seamlessly without an internet connection providing access to over one million peak names worldwide. This ensures users can rely on the app even in remote areas. 2. Augmented Reality Camera - By overlaying camera images with panorama drawings users can get an enhanced real-time view of landscapes up to 200 miles away. This feature requires devices with motion sensors. 3. Digital Telescope - A specialized digital telescope allows users to focus on less prominent peaks offering detailed information about specific points of interest. 4. Solar and Lunar Tracking - The app displays the sun and moon's orbits including rise and set times which is particularly helpful for planning outdoor activities. 5. Personalized Favorites - Users can bookmark their preferred mountains and locations creating a personalized list of places they want to revisit or explore further.

Pros & Cons

PeakFinder offers numerous advantages for outdoor enthusiasts and geography lovers. One of its main strengths is the extensive database covering over one million peaks worldwide all available offline. The app's augmented reality features and digital telescope provide unparalleled detail and accuracy when identifying peaks. Additionally the lack of advertisements and one-time payment model make for a smooth user experience. However there are some limitations to consider. The camera mode is not supported on devices without a gyroscope and compass sensor which may limit functionality for some users. Also while the app provides detailed information about visible peaks it requires some learning to fully utilize all features effectively.
